U.S. & Coalition Fallen in Iraq
On This Date, August 24th, 2003 - 2008
Seven
2003 -- 0

None Reported

2004 -- 2

Ssg. Donald N. Davis, 42; Saginaw, Michigan; U.S. Army Reserve 660th Transportation Company, 88th Regional Readiness Command: Non-hostile - vehicle accident -- Fallujah (near), Iraq

Lcpl. Jacob R. Lugo, 21; Flower Mound, Texas; U.S. Marine 3rd BN, 7th Marines, 1st Marine Division, I Marine Expeditionary Force: Hostile - hostile fire -- Al Anbar Province, Iraq

2005 -- 0

None Reported

2006 -- 4

Sgt. Jeremy E. King, 23; Meridian, Idaho; U.S. Army 8th Squadron, 10th Cavalry Reg, 4th Brigade, 4th Infantry Division: Hostile - hostile fire - small arms fire -- Baghdad, Iraq

Ssg. Gordon George Solomon, 35; Fairborn, Ohio; U.S. Marine 3rd BN, 2nd Marine Reg, 2nd Marine Division, II Marine Expeditionary Force: Hostile - hostile fire -- Habbaniyah, Iraq

Pfc. William E. Thorne, 26; Hospers, Iowa; U.S. Army 1st Squadron, 10th Cavalry Reg, 2nd Brigade, 4th Infantry Division: Hostile - hostile fire - IED attack -- Baghdad (south of), Iraq

Ssg. Dwayne E. Williams, 28; Baltimore, Maryland; U.S. Marine 9th Engineer Support BN, 3rd Marine Logistics Group, III Marine Expeditiona: Hostile - hostile fire - disarming IED -- Ramadi, Iraq

2007 -- 1

Sfc. David A. Heringes, 36; Tampa, Florida; U.S. Army 1st BN, 505th Parachute Infantry Reg, 3rd Brigade Combat Team, 82nd Airborne Division: Hostile - hostile fire - IED attack -- Tikrit (near), Iraq

2008 -- 0

None Reported

* Source: icasualties.org via The Iraq Memorial Portal .
